在数字经济高速发展的今天,数据安全与隐私保护已成为全球关注的焦点,如何在确保信息透明可信的同时,有效保护个人和商业敏感数据,是区块链、金融、政务等多个领域面临的核心挑战,零知识证明(Zero-Knowledge Proofs, ZKP)作为一种密码学技术,以其“在不泄露具体信息的情况下验证信息真实性”的独特魅力,正逐渐成为解决这一难题的关键钥匙,而FF(可理解为特定技术框架、协议或项目的代称,Fast Finality”、“Fusion Flows”或具体项目名称如“Filecoin”的某种优化,此处泛指先进、高效的零知识证明技术或实现)零知识证明,则在传统ZKP的基础上,进一步提升了效率、降低了门槛,拓展了其应用广度与深度,正开启隐私保护与高效验证的新纪元。

什么是零知识证明?

零知识证明由S.Goldwasser、S.Micali及A.Wigdor在1985年首次提出,其核心思想是:证明者(Prover)能够向验证者(Verifier)证明某个论断是正确的,但在这个过程中,验证者除了“该论断是正确的”这一事实外,获得任何额外的知识,让我知道结果,但不必告诉我过程”。

一个经典的例子是“阿里巴巴的洞穴”:证明者知道打开洞穴的魔法咒语,而不需要向验证者展示咒语本身,证明者可以随机从入口A或入口B进入洞穴,验证者在洞口外等待,之后,验证者要求证明者从某个入口出来(可能是同一个,也可能是另一个),如果证明者知道咒语,他总能从指定的入口出来;反之,则只有50%的概率成功,重复多次后,验证者可以极高的确信度相信证明者知道咒语,但始终未得知咒语内容。

FF零知识证明的优势:效率与普适性的飞跃

传统零知识证明算法(如zk-SNARKs、zk-STARKs)虽然功能强大,但在计算复杂度、证明生成时间、验证成本或电路构建难度等方面仍存在挑战,FF零知识证明(这里假设其代表了技术上的优化与创新,例如更优的算法、更简洁的电路、更快的生成速度或更友好的开发工具)则致力于解决这些痛点:

  1. 更高的效率:通过改进算法优化或采用新型证明系统,FF零知识证明能够显著缩短证明生成时间和验证时间,降低计算资源消耗,使其更适用于对实时性要求高的场景。
  2. 更强的隐私保护:在保证零知识特性的基础上,FF技术可能支持更复杂的隐私策略,如选择性披露、多方计算与零知识证明的结合,实现更细粒度的隐私控制。
  3. 更低的实现门槛:提供更易用的开发框架、标准化工具和模板,降低开发者构建零知识证明应用的难度,加速技术普及。
  4. 更好的可扩展性:能够与现有区块链系统或其他分布式系统更好地集成,不显著增加网络负担,支持更大规模的隐私交易和数据验证。

FF零知识证明的广泛应用场景

FF零知识证明凭借其独特优势,在众多领域展现出巨大的应用潜力:

  1. 区块链与加密货币

    • 隐私交易随机配图